Where is Chiswick Park Station?
Where is Chiswick Park Station located?
Chiswick Park Station, Hounslow, United Kingdom (approx. 51.49471°, -0.268047°)
Where is Chiswick Park Station on the map?
Chiswick Park Station - Ealing Broadway Station Haven Green
{"latitude":51.49471,"longitude":-0.268047,"title":"Chiswick Park Station"}